Summary

In today’s episode, Smith dives into one of the most important - and often misunderstood - areas of a person's life: romantic relationships. Whether you’re in a long-term partnership, navigating the dating world, or reflecting on what went wrong in the past, this episode breaks down the core habits that separate thriving relationships from failing ones. We explore how communication, emotional awareness, and intentional connection can transform not only your relationship, but also the way you show up.
